Reaching Into Reality: Building an Immersive AR Claw Machine Experience

As augmented reality continues to grow, I'm always on the hunt for creative new applications of this engaging technology. My latest project achieves a perfect union of digital interactivity and real-world physics by creating an AR claw machine game.

Taking cues from the enticing claw machines we all grew up with, this mobile AR app allows users to virtually drop a claw into their own space to attempt to snag and drag prizes. But unlike traditional 2D interfaces, AR enables a true 3D perspective on gameplay - just like approaching the machine at an arcade.

Depth perception from moving your device puts you in full control of lining up the perfect claw trajectory. And by tapping into real-world positioning and spatial mapping, players can intelligently drop the claw towards surfaces and objects in their actual environment. The delight comes in virtually reaching into real spaces for prizes!

Developing intuitive gameplay involved prototyping various control schemes and optimizing the claw's physics and colliders. Playtesting was key for fine-tuning the user experience. Overall, the immersion and interactivity of AR proved an especially apt medium for this classic game format.
